[Jifty-commit] jifty-dbi branch, master, updated. 0.72-5-g01bfac0
Jifty commits
jifty-commit at lists.jifty.org
Wed Jan 25 16:36:31 EST 2012
The branch, master has been updated
via 01bfac01f31ae103d2c7a890b9a46debd9b4cbd2 (commit)
via 7d2f21007b2205abd42cbd09f0e323fa12a7adb8 (commit)
via 392e1589a4a97e6ee6b5cacbf6f8109d5a7ef85e (commit)
from e126c9124c657963b180dd42102519140c4e41dd (commit)
Summary of changes:
META.yml | 9 +++++----
SIGNATURE | 36 ++++++++++++++++++------------------
inc/Module/AutoInstall.pm | 2 +-
inc/Module/Install.pm | 4 ++--
inc/Module/Install/AutoInstall.pm | 2 +-
inc/Module/Install/Base.pm | 2 +-
inc/Module/Install/Can.pm | 2 +-
inc/Module/Install/Fetch.pm | 2 +-
inc/Module/Install/Include.pm | 2 +-
inc/Module/Install/Makefile.pm | 11 +++++------
inc/Module/Install/Metadata.pm | 18 ++++++++++++------
inc/Module/Install/Win32.pm | 2 +-
inc/Module/Install/WriteAll.pm | 2 +-
lib/Jifty/DBI.pm | 2 +-
14 files changed, 51 insertions(+), 45 deletions(-)
- Log -----------------------------------------------------------------
commit 392e1589a4a97e6ee6b5cacbf6f8109d5a7ef85e
Author: Thomas Sibley <trs at bestpractical.com>
Date: Wed Jan 25 16:31:16 2012 -0500
Update M::I
diff --git a/META.yml b/META.yml
index 1ee076c..a2c1262 100644
--- a/META.yml
+++ b/META.yml
@@ -1,13 +1,14 @@
---
build_requires:
DBD::SQLite: 1.14
- ExtUtils::MakeMaker: 6.42
+ ExtUtils::MakeMaker: 6.62
Test::More: 0.52
Test::Warn: 0.1
configure_requires:
- ExtUtils::MakeMaker: 6.42
+ ExtUtils::MakeMaker: 6.62
distribution_type: module
-generated_by: 'Module::Install version 1.02'
+dynamic_config: 1
+generated_by: 'Module::Install version 1.04'
license: perl
meta-spec:
url: http://module-build.sourceforge.net/META-spec-v1.4.html
diff --git a/inc/Module/AutoInstall.pm b/inc/Module/AutoInstall.pm
index ce9ec61..3aabb10 100644
--- a/inc/Module/AutoInstall.pm
+++ b/inc/Module/AutoInstall.pm
@@ -7,7 +7,7 @@ use ExtUtils::MakeMaker ();
use vars qw{$VERSION};
BEGIN {
- $VERSION = '1.03';
+ $VERSION = '1.04';
}
# special map on pre-defined feature sets
diff --git a/inc/Module/Install.pm b/inc/Module/Install.pm
index c6af74c..c685ca4 100644
--- a/inc/Module/Install.pm
+++ b/inc/Module/Install.pm
@@ -31,7 +31,7 @@ BEGIN {
# This is not enforced yet, but will be some time in the next few
# releases once we can make sure it won't clash with custom
# Module::Install extensions.
- $VERSION = '1.02';
+ $VERSION = '1.04';
# Storage for the pseudo-singleton
$MAIN = undef;
@@ -451,7 +451,7 @@ sub _version ($) {
}
sub _cmp ($$) {
- _version($_[0]) <=> _version($_[1]);
+ _version($_[1]) <=> _version($_[2]);
}
# Cloned from Params::Util::_CLASS
diff --git a/inc/Module/Install/AutoInstall.pm b/inc/Module/Install/AutoInstall.pm
index a081ef9..f7f4283 100644
--- a/inc/Module/Install/AutoInstall.pm
+++ b/inc/Module/Install/AutoInstall.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
diff --git a/inc/Module/Install/Base.pm b/inc/Module/Install/Base.pm
index b401932..b520616 100644
--- a/inc/Module/Install/Base.pm
+++ b/inc/Module/Install/Base.pm
@@ -4,7 +4,7 @@ package Module::Install::Base;
use strict 'vars';
use vars qw{$VERSION};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
}
# Suspend handler for "redefined" warnings
diff --git a/inc/Module/Install/Can.pm b/inc/Module/Install/Can.pm
index 3380ac7..a162ad4 100644
--- a/inc/Module/Install/Can.pm
+++ b/inc/Module/Install/Can.pm
@@ -9,7 +9,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
diff --git a/inc/Module/Install/Fetch.pm b/inc/Module/Install/Fetch.pm
index cf431aa..a412576 100644
--- a/inc/Module/Install/Fetch.pm
+++ b/inc/Module/Install/Fetch.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
diff --git a/inc/Module/Install/Include.pm b/inc/Module/Install/Include.pm
index b3cfc41..dd001eb 100644
--- a/inc/Module/Install/Include.pm
+++ b/inc/Module/Install/Include.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
diff --git a/inc/Module/Install/Makefile.pm b/inc/Module/Install/Makefile.pm
index 24d941e..035cef2 100644
--- a/inc/Module/Install/Makefile.pm
+++ b/inc/Module/Install/Makefile.pm
@@ -8,7 +8,7 @@ use Fcntl qw/:flock :seek/;
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
@@ -219,14 +219,14 @@ sub write {
# an underscore, even though its own version may contain one!
# Hence the funny regexp to get rid of it. See RT #35800
# for details.
- my $v = $ExtUtils::MakeMaker::VERSION =~ /^(\d+\.\d+)/;
+ my ($v) = $ExtUtils::MakeMaker::VERSION =~ /^(\d+\.\d+)/;
$self->build_requires( 'ExtUtils::MakeMaker' => $v );
$self->configure_requires( 'ExtUtils::MakeMaker' => $v );
} else {
# Allow legacy-compatibility with 5.005 by depending on the
# most recent EU:MM that supported 5.005.
- $self->build_requires( 'ExtUtils::MakeMaker' => 6.42 );
- $self->configure_requires( 'ExtUtils::MakeMaker' => 6.42 );
+ $self->build_requires( 'ExtUtils::MakeMaker' => 6.36 );
+ $self->configure_requires( 'ExtUtils::MakeMaker' => 6.36 );
}
# Generate the MakeMaker params
@@ -241,7 +241,6 @@ in a module, and provide its file path via 'version_from' (or
'all_from' if you prefer) in Makefile.PL.
EOT
- $DB::single = 1;
if ( $self->tests ) {
my @tests = split ' ', $self->tests;
my %seen;
@@ -412,4 +411,4 @@ sub postamble {
__END__
-#line 541
+#line 540
diff --git a/inc/Module/Install/Metadata.pm b/inc/Module/Install/Metadata.pm
index 5fc5b35..31c953e 100644
--- a/inc/Module/Install/Metadata.pm
+++ b/inc/Module/Install/Metadata.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
@@ -151,15 +151,21 @@ sub install_as_site { $_[0]->installdirs('site') }
sub install_as_vendor { $_[0]->installdirs('vendor') }
sub dynamic_config {
- my $self = shift;
- unless ( @_ ) {
- warn "You MUST provide an explicit true/false value to dynamic_config\n";
- return $self;
+ my $self = shift;
+ my $value = @_ ? shift : 1;
+ if ( $self->{values}->{dynamic_config} ) {
+ # Once dynamic we never change to static, for safety
+ return 0;
}
- $self->{values}->{dynamic_config} = $_[0] ? 1 : 0;
+ $self->{values}->{dynamic_config} = $value ? 1 : 0;
return 1;
}
+# Convenience command
+sub static_config {
+ shift->dynamic_config(0);
+}
+
sub perl_version {
my $self = shift;
return $self->{values}->{perl_version} unless @_;
diff --git a/inc/Module/Install/Win32.pm b/inc/Module/Install/Win32.pm
index 2c84409..99d9631 100644
--- a/inc/Module/Install/Win32.pm
+++ b/inc/Module/Install/Win32.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= 'Module::Install::Base';
$ISCORE = 1;
}
diff --git a/inc/Module/Install/WriteAll.pm b/inc/Module/Install/WriteAll.pm
index 4aec16c..86bb25e 100644
--- a/inc/Module/Install/WriteAll.pm
+++ b/inc/Module/Install/WriteAll.pm
@@ -6,7 +6,7 @@ use Module::Install::Base ();
use vars qw{$VERSION @ISA $ISCORE};
BEGIN {
- $VERSION = '1.02';
+ $VERSION = '1.04';
@ISA = qw{Module::Install::Base};
$ISCORE = 1;
}
commit 7d2f21007b2205abd42cbd09f0e323fa12a7adb8
Author: Thomas Sibley <trs at bestpractical.com>
Date: Wed Jan 25 16:34:49 2012 -0500
Bump version
diff --git a/META.yml b/META.yml
index a2c1262..ad4c879 100644
--- a/META.yml
+++ b/META.yml
@@ -48,4 +48,4 @@ requires:
version: 0
resources:
license: http://dev.perl.org/licenses/
-version: 0.72
+version: 0.73
diff --git a/lib/Jifty/DBI.pm b/lib/Jifty/DBI.pm
index de9b108..5a8efd9 100644
--- a/lib/Jifty/DBI.pm
+++ b/lib/Jifty/DBI.pm
@@ -2,7 +2,7 @@ package Jifty::DBI;
use warnings;
use strict;
-$Jifty::DBI::VERSION = '0.72';
+$Jifty::DBI::VERSION = '0.73';
=head1 NAME
commit 01bfac01f31ae103d2c7a890b9a46debd9b4cbd2
Author: Thomas Sibley <trs at bestpractical.com>
Date: Wed Jan 25 16:35:08 2012 -0500
Update SIGNATURE
diff --git a/SIGNATURE b/SIGNATURE
index 4c605fd..6ad78c3 100644
--- a/SIGNATURE
+++ b/SIGNATURE
@@ -17,7 +17,7 @@ Hash: SHA1
SHA1 812aba5682ab0d585d430938a048041041bcce40 .gitignore
SHA1 5f2ff122bbc8cb16ed23ab0a9da0fa31df9d2830 Changes
SHA1 c2fb135f967d7093a6191d1b7e5e596e30040246 MANIFEST
-SHA1 09277bdc51900a9981e1cca8b2d700395ae6287c META.yml
+SHA1 7f3bc156a91f0f2a0dd8c5d1f9d55767b8426b7c META.yml
SHA1 48bd6ca8a37ec79b7cae91028d7e9489ad33a03b Makefile.PL
SHA1 e29d7b270f78a5a406921571b08290c46f2a42f6 README
SHA1 82d6ac3f6def48558d09f8b6e3b53ed4194d8c81 ROADMAP
@@ -30,22 +30,22 @@ SHA1 c28087e498978a1a314dfcaa584844703f31ac8c doc/notes/on_intuitive_schema_defi
SHA1 584c0f6cdebcbf760dfca8413c94783586120214 ex/Example/Model/Address.pm
SHA1 7cea1a5289f79c2a87837924a83feb583f6e8890 ex/Example/Model/Employee.pm
SHA1 a9d62e4f5b43b2f78066172a4771238ee7df6339 ex/create_tables.pl
-SHA1 5d94bc10deff1dd74e4bc5dfa6fc015e39271f15 inc/Module/AutoInstall.pm
-SHA1 40106479d4e07f379cb82ca1d69fca92e3a40f47 inc/Module/Install.pm
-SHA1 34a24a530ecf0365cc02e4150b06c9bed702a441 inc/Module/Install/AutoInstall.pm
-SHA1 ae8aa01a73cb83da31c39e8eed1120c59cb530a1 inc/Module/Install/Base.pm
-SHA1 5c87d2d0e2c08b5173259006c88ad81c24303f9d inc/Module/Install/Can.pm
-SHA1 98daf9d8c50b4b7e8988cf1fa2b86044ad219533 inc/Module/Install/Fetch.pm
-SHA1 f3e008113f7f49b0625083b6cc358a312854f613 inc/Module/Install/Include.pm
-SHA1 e67589fcbacdda6c98ff34d8e26a004ab0467bdc inc/Module/Install/Makefile.pm
-SHA1 209ea405d4ab94475661bb450d0ea042d2ec25b5 inc/Module/Install/Metadata.pm
-SHA1 1326052d1df1065debee74f9d8583a734b9b3d00 inc/Module/Install/Win32.pm
-SHA1 bb607f3715c40fc3bc1c46496587cdb215bc4fa2 inc/Module/Install/WriteAll.pm
-SHA1 56f65e1bc75a866aa102fa1131185ab63f47c745 lib/Jifty/DBI.pm
-SHA1 fcab228fade86231a4a6024bd2c06813bbe4e555 lib/Jifty/DBI/Collection.pm
+SHA1 517832230e29ff1d48b465a5605d242dbb27f358 inc/Module/AutoInstall.pm
+SHA1 7ba8556ded0e1b8465b2ebe703e073b416d454d7 inc/Module/Install.pm
+SHA1 5580f47c04e225825aa16235c63d57028251f76f inc/Module/Install/AutoInstall.pm
+SHA1 69a3a256888658cbbe0164171744838e53dc06e3 inc/Module/Install/Base.pm
+SHA1 17be8c56d695ed14cf77e37542438a5eebf1c9e1 inc/Module/Install/Can.pm
+SHA1 b842371af51441beb020ce37349f96123841f684 inc/Module/Install/Fetch.pm
+SHA1 29f6c217d420ca8c44977dad69a873c328ed6efc inc/Module/Install/Include.pm
+SHA1 474ff5d11d1dd3327487f13d44d3c7b3945050a8 inc/Module/Install/Makefile.pm
+SHA1 fdf68f7c27a463011640b0739299834a65268056 inc/Module/Install/Metadata.pm
+SHA1 fe19e1641d3642424ba4088909e0f2e05747c76f inc/Module/Install/Win32.pm
+SHA1 b71a7355e7c74219f0d24aedf057121981ff0f95 inc/Module/Install/WriteAll.pm
+SHA1 8020e2814fde02f17ecb6806b5f76fed0084a152 lib/Jifty/DBI.pm
+SHA1 b649a3e5794f18259e14ae3f2f29b83ba4c75121 lib/Jifty/DBI/Collection.pm
SHA1 503ca4cf6693580dedf8adee58267532f8467908 lib/Jifty/DBI/Collection/Union.pm
SHA1 bcba77fd2bacf0475aea1de97f57365c8de92ca6 lib/Jifty/DBI/Collection/Unique.pm
-SHA1 3ff96d74a769439111fba7b42b0c100d180ba6cd lib/Jifty/DBI/Column.pm
+SHA1 c1040807672358fb8a998c13e908dfcd43ac3c48 lib/Jifty/DBI/Column.pm
SHA1 9f6a6435d358a79108e98e379e252139457c1e9f lib/Jifty/DBI/Filter.pm
SHA1 05d100a1a9cd24c6c0285660edf3758d5f04c1c7 lib/Jifty/DBI/Filter/Boolean.pm
SHA1 d0addaa43cfa8950cb33d42a364a3c3c56a2dd59 lib/Jifty/DBI/Filter/Date.pm
@@ -122,7 +122,7 @@ SHA1 653c2f961d8b4f195e5391cd261f37815068e8d5 t/utils.pl
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.11 (GNU/Linux)
-iD8DBQFOnFrqHdv9ZfNcOAcRAoVwAJ9I4cfx8Eh1hKb3I1IW6nyKrwE/SACgoFiZ
-K8G51gJ81CWJd6aT390POyM=
-=dN1T
+iD8DBQFPIHV+Hdv9ZfNcOAcRAprJAJ411ljTtg5Xdp/ui8Bvq9buJioy5wCfbpCl
+t/aIdxvwlppVG6ZD5OXWnBI=
+=zi0h
-----END PGP SIGNATURE-----
-----------------------------------------------------------------------
More information about the Jifty-commit
mailing list